As a fan of biographies as well as growing up watching shows like iCarly, this book was one I wanted to read as soon as I heard it was being released.

The shock value in the title of the book is not to scoffed at but something that is explored through this books chapters. The insight into child stardom from the perspective of someone who had no interest in the career but did what she thought would make her mum happy. It is a compelling story which is very well written for a first time author.

At times I found it difficult to read with lots of details about her experience with abuse and mental health issues, but at the same time didn’t want to put it down. Even for people with no prior knowledge of who Jennette McCurdy is should give it a read as it’s, in my eyes at least, a story worth telling.
